How Kiwi Fruit Enhances Sleep Quality

Kiwi fruit, scientifically known as Actinidia deliciosa, is not merely a delectable treat; it is a treasure trove of nutrients. Its myriad health benefits have been well-documented, but recent studies highlight its potential in improving sleep quality. The secret to kiwi's sleep-enhancing properties lies in its rich nutrient profile, which includes a harmonious blend of vitamins, antioxidants, and serotonin-boosting compounds. These elements collectively contribute to better sleep by aiding in sleep initiation and maintenance.
